Output 5153d3bce7d36022274f7a028c707a82fce4edb300d02527b1e1443e6b2198b5:2

value
27029509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7123c34fc0d1cff7a087e07859515884e2834d0 OP_EQUAL
address
MTWMMgBxgaTn5ptH9wJtary6WTPrWCyKVx
transaction
5153d3bce7d36022274f7a028c707a82fce4edb300d02527b1e1443e6b2198b5
spent
true